A revolutionary milestone in synthesizer music
A groundbreaking experiment in recreating Mussorgsky's masterpiece using a Moog synthesizer.
The fusion of classical music and electronics has resulted in an innovative approach that completely overturns conventional concepts of music. The painterly images of each movement are skillfully expressed through electronic sounds, making this a memorable work that demonstrates the artistic value of synthesizer music.
